Division Information
Spectrum Brands is a leading supplier of consumer products for the home, lawn and garden, insect, and weed control markets. Our Home & Garden division delivers groundbreaking products of exceptional value and top-notch quality to consumers with our iconic brands includingSpectracide®, Hot Shot®, Cutter®, Repel®, Black Flag®, Garden Safe®,EcoLogic®, and Liquid Fence®.Our Retail Sales teamfacilitatesthis by servicing, merchandising, and promoting sales of products, as well as building customer loyalty by listening, answering questions, andassistingthem in selecting products based on their needs.
Primary Duties & Responsibilities
As a Seasonal Merchandiser, your biggest priority is completing store visits. Upon arriving at each of your designated stores, you will:
1. Check in with a department leader or store associate
2. Walk through the store to assess inventory levels and request backstock
3. Fill displays and stock shelves
4. Assist customers when needed
5. Complete other projects as instructed
6. Clean up the work area
7. Check out with a department leader or store associate
